In the Winter-Spring of 2008, a group of Norwegian, Swedish, Danish and Vietnamese students travelled to Hoi An in Vietnam to study psychology and deveopmental studies. During our stay there, we started to visit the Hoi An orphanage on a regular basis, getting to know the wonderful children who are living there.
Working at the orphanage is a wonderful English charity called the Kianh Foundation. They are behind most of the good changes at the orphanage the last years, and it's basically them who have developed specialized programmes for the 25 children with disabilites.
